Viendo 15 respuestas - 16 de 30 (de 45 total)
  • Moderador almendron

    (@almendron)

    Ese no es. Busca un archivo content-single.php o una carpeta “content” y dentro de ella “single”.
    Tienes que aparecer “the_content();”.

    Moderador almendron

    (@almendron)

    Que no lo había visto. Casi seguro que es en template-parts/content-single.php

    El codigo que viene es este:

    <?php
    /**
     * Template part for displaying single posts.
     *
     * @package Charmed
     */
    
    //Log the view counts.
    charmed_setPostViews(get_the_ID());
    
    //Load the gallery media element, located in inc/template-tags.php
    charmed_gallery($post->ID, 'port-full', 'portfolio-single' , '' , true);
    Moderador almendron

    (@almendron)

    No, no es ese. Busca en los archivos de la plantilla “the_content” y me dices en qué archivos aparece.

    Estaba en el archivo template-parts/content-page.php. He puesto el código justo debajo:

    the_content();
    <?php echo get_the_category_list( ' :: ', 'multiple' ); ?>
    
    		wp_link_pages( array(
    			'before'      => '<div class="page-links"><span class="page-links-title">' . esc_html__( 'Pages:', 'charmed' ) . '</span>',
    			'after'       => '</div>',
    			'link_before' => '<span>',
    			'link_after'  => '</span>',
    			'pagelink'    => '<span class="screen-reader-text">' . esc_html__( 'Page', 'charmed' ) . ' </span>%',
    			'separator'   => '<span class="screen-reader-text">, </span>',
    		) );
    		?>
    
    	</div><!-- .entry-content -->
    Moderador almendron

    (@almendron)

    Ese no es. Ese archivo es para las páginas. Tienes que tener otro archivo (content o content-single).
    Este es el problema de intentar ayudar a los tenéis un tema de pago. Al no tener acceso a la plantilla, es ir dando palos de ciego.

    Hola,

    El tema se llama Charmed https://themebeans.com/themes/charmed/, si que hay una versión de pago pero yo estoy utilizando la gratuita.

    Moderador almendron

    (@almendron)

    Desde ahí no he podido descargarlo pero lo he conseguido en otro sitio.
    Lo tienes en el archivo header.php

    <article id="post-<?php the_ID(); ?>" <?php post_class(); ?>> 
    	<?php the_title( '<h2 class="entry-title">', '</h2>'); ?>
    	<?php the_content(); ?>
    	<?php get_template_part( 'template-parts/portfolio-meta'); ?>
    </article>

    Por el código entre
    <?php get_template_part( 'template-parts/portfolio-meta'); ?> y </article>

    Gracias, ya está.

    ¿Para que sirve ese código?

    Moderador almendron

    (@almendron)

    Para mostrar las categorías a las que está asignada una entrada.
    Algo ha pasado que se ha roto la página. El código debería quedar así:

    <article id="post-<?php the_ID(); ?>" <?php post_class(); ?>> 
    	<?php the_title( '<h2 class="entry-title">', '</h2>'); ?>
    	<?php the_content(); ?>
    	<?php get_template_part( 'template-parts/portfolio-meta'); ?>
            <?php echo get_the_category_list( ' :: ', 'multiple' ); ?>
    </article>

    He tenido un pequeño susto, pero ya está.
    Si, el código está como lo he puesto.

    Moderador almendron

    (@almendron)

    Pues si te fijas ahora, salen las categoría repetidas.
    Edita http://erramunmendibelanda.com/haratago-14/ y comprueba que solo tienes marcada la casilla “Aguatintas 2009”.

    Después, ve a Entradas > Categorías y comprueba la estructura, en especial la jerarquía y que no haya categorías duplicadas.

    • Esta respuesta fue modificada hace 9 meses, 3 semanas por  almendron.
    • Esta respuesta fue modificada hace 9 meses, 3 semanas por  almendron.

    Hola, ya he marcado solo la categoría de aguatintas 2009. En categorías, tengo subcategorías pero duplicadas ninguna, la jerarquía es:

    Grabados
    Aguatintas
    Aguantintas 2007
    Aguatintas 2008

    Aguatintas dentro de grabados, y aguatintas 2007 y aguatintas 2008 dentro de aguatintas.

Viendo 15 respuestas - 16 de 30 (de 45 total)
  • El debate ‘menu categorías’ está cerrado a nuevas respuestas.